Hydrogen evolution reaction on silver(I) complex modified electrode materials as electrocatalysts DOI
Nannan Huang, Yueyue Xie, Zilin Dou

и другие.

Journal of Coordination Chemistry, Год журнала: 2024, Номер 77(17-19), С. 2044 - 2058

Опубликована: Окт. 1, 2024

Two new silver(I) complexes, [Ag2(BDC)(Et-BBA)2] (1) and {[Ag3(BTC)(Et-BBA)3]·(C2H5OH)6·(H2O)3}2 (2) (Et-BBA = N,N-bis[(1-ethyl-1H-benzo[d]imidazol-2-yl)methyl]aniline, H2BDC 1,4-benzendicarboxylic acid, H3BTC 1,3,5-benzenetricarboxylic acid), were prepared structurally characterized. Complex 1 is binuclear, whereas 2 forms a trinuclear structure. The carbon paste composite electrodes (CPCEs 2) from graphite powder used as molecular electrocatalysts to investigate their catalytic hydrogen evolution reaction (HER) performance by variable temperature linear sweep voltammetry (VT-LSV) electrochemical impedance spectroscopy (EIS). results indicated that the overpotentials η10293K of CPCEs in 0.5 M H2SO4 electrolyte undergo significant positive shift (–915 mV for CPCE 1, −600 with respect sCPCE (–966 mV). Tafel slope, activation energy EIS further verify modified could effectively catalyze HER behavior. Based on identified structures, mechanisms toward hypothesized. active intermediate (triangular bipyramidal configuration) formed upon addition more reactive, which may be reason higher activity than 1.
